Kathy Shaffer, 69, of Hendersonville, died Friday, April 20, 2012 at Park Ridge Hospital following a brief illness.

A native of Trenton, NJ, she was the daughter of the late George and Ruth Ann Getz. Before moving to Hendersonville in 1995, she lived in southern Florida for 39 years. She was a member of Stoney Mtn. Baptist Church, and loved spending time with her family and friends. She dearly loved the many day trips they took through the years.

She is survived by her loving husband of 52 years, Benny Shaffer; three children, George Shaffer, Ruth Wynstra and her husband Terry, and David Shaffer all of Hendersonville; three grandchildren, Johnathan Wynstra of Ft. Mead, MD, Kevin Wynstra of Hendersonville, and Andrew ìA.J.î Shaffer of Davey, FL; and one brother, George Getz of Pineville, LA.

A funeral service will be held at 11:00 AM on Tuesday, April 24, 2012 at Forest Lawn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Larry Appleby officiating. Burial will follow at Forest Lawn Memorial Park. The family will receive friends from 7:00 to 9:00 PM on Monday, April 23, 2012 at Forest Lawn Funeral Home.
